9 out 10 locals hospitalized for COVID-19 are unvaccinated

- David Bell Graph/Gila Valley Central

SAFFORD — Chances of hospitalization due to coronavirus is on the rise again for the unvaccinated.

Mt. Graham Regional Medical Center reported Wednesday 94.66 percent of the people hospitalized for COVID-19 since Sept. 1 are unvaccinated.

Meanwhile the average daily number of patients hospitalized due to COVID-19 continues to decline, now at seven over the past 14 days.

Graham County Health Department reported another 98 new positive cases and two deaths over the past five days.

That brings the number of new cases in October thus far to 222 and 10 deaths.

Since the start of the pandemic, 7,175 residents have tested positive and 111 people have died due to COVID-19.
